Output c8a1dcfedc698d7c1286125481a7d16f0da61baad1e2c0807809fb7d96ab8c63:18

value
2964510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7755b01e6776c7784addbbb9c77d1050aed27ed4 OP_EQUAL
address
3CZzz5LrLTznY6jHkrU23Z9t1kmiE5ps3j
transaction
c8a1dcfedc698d7c1286125481a7d16f0da61baad1e2c0807809fb7d96ab8c63
confirmations
142224
spent
true